About the Company

A digital infrastructure company operating across the Asia-Pacific region is seeking a Cybersecurity Engineer to join its growing IT Systems team.

Role Summary

This position is ideal for a proactive and skilled cybersecurity professional who can balance hands-on technical work with analytical and compliance responsibilities. The role supports infrastructure growth, ISO 27001 certification, and cybersecurity operations across multiple regions. It involves implementing and maintaining security controls, monitoring systems, and supporting governance and compliance efforts.

The successful candidate will work in a hybrid capacity-dividing time between technical implementation and security operations-and will participate in an on-call rotation for after-hours support.


Key Responsibilities

Technical Implementation (50%)

  • Configure, harden, and maintain network devices, firewalls, and servers.
  • Deploy and manage cybersecurity tools (e.g., endpoint protection, SIEM, vulnerability scanners).
  • Apply patches and updates to minimize vulnerabilities.
  • Support secure infrastructure deployment at new and existing sites.
  • Assist project teams with security requirements and risk assessments.

Monitoring, Analysis & Governance (50%)

  • Monitor security logs and respond to anomalies or incidents.
  • Investigate alerts and potential security breaches.
  • Support internal and external penetration testing.
  • Collaborate on ISO 27001 control implementation.
  • Use GRC platforms to track and report compliance.
  • Prepare documentation for audits and certifications.

Qualifications & Experience

Required

  • 3-5 years in a cybersecurity or security-focused infrastructure role.
  • Strong knowledge of networking, system hardening, and threat vectors.
  • Experience with enterprise security tools (SIEM, IDS/IPS, EDR, etc.).
  • Familiarity with cybersecurity frameworks (ISO 27001, NIST).
  • Hands-on experience with firewalls, VPNs, and secure environments.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.

Preferred

  • Experience in regulated or certified environments (e.g., ISO 27001, SOC 2).
  • Scripting skills (e.g., PowerShell, Python) for automation.
  • Background in multi-site or global organizations.
  • Exposure to GRC platforms and governance tools.
